    Default Component Cable Help

    I'm using a Pelican PL6063 on my HDTV, and I can connect to view pictures and movies, but when I try to play games, I get the "To display this screen on a connected display, you must be connected using a component AV cable or a D-terminal AV cable and you must output the video content in progressive format."

    My PSP is in progressive, but I can't fix it the issue.

    Go to Settings > Connected Display Settings > Component / D-Terminal Ouput and make sure it's set to progressive. If that isn't working, try reseting your settings to default, then set it to progressive again.
